Types of Aetna Medicare Advantage Plans

Aetna’s Medicare Advantage plans in Oklahoma come in two primary types: HMO (Health Maintenance Organization) and PPO (Preferred Provider Organization). The HMO plans require members to select an in-network primary care provider to coordinate their healthcare, while the HMO-POS plans offer a bit more flexibility with point-of-service options.

On the other hand, the PPO plans give you the liberty to choose healthcare providers both inside and outside of the Aetna network, albeit at a potentially higher cost. Examples of these plans include the Aetna Medicare Premier Plan (HMO) H2663-034 and Aetna Medicare Value Plus (PPO) H3288-017 for the year 2025 in Oklahoma.

Enrollment Periods and Eligibility

Enrollment in Aetna Medicare Advantage plans isn’t an indefinite process. There are designated periods during which Oklahoma residents can enroll, such as the Initial Enrollment Period, a 7-month window around your 65th birthday. There’s also the Annual Enrollment Period from October 15 to December 7, during which members can make changes to their plans.

For those who missed the initial enrollment and are not eligible for a Special Enrollment Period, the General Enrollment Period from January 1 to March 31 each year could be your saving grace. However, be aware that eligibility for certain plans can be affected by chronic conditions like End-Stage Renal Disease.

Wellness Programs and Fitness Benefits

Staying active is a key component of maintaining good health. Fortunately, most Aetna Medicare Advantage plans in Oklahoma include SilverSneakers®, a fitness benefit that encourages an active lifestyle without any additional costs. With this membership, you can access over 15,000 fitness facilities nationwide, making it easier than ever to keep up with your fitness goals.

This inclusion of wellness programs and gym memberships can be a significant factor for those seeking to maintain a healthy lifestyle when choosing an Aetna Medicare Advantage plan.

In-Network vs. Out-of-Network Care

When it comes to healthcare, where you receive your care can significantly influence your expenses. Aetna’s HMO plans mandate the use of in-network providers, with the exception of emergencies, to minimize healthcare costs for members. This cost-efficiency, however, may not be the case when seeking out-of-network care. An Aetna example demonstrated that an in-network doctor’s visit costing $140 could surge to $645 when seeking out-of-network care, owing to higher coinsurance rates and balance billing.

While Aetna’s PPO plans offer the flexibility to opt for out-of-network providers, they come with higher deductibles and a greater share of coinsurance costs.
